Dartmouth man charged with drug trafficking, firearms offences: N.S. RCMP

The RCMP Halifax Regional Detachment charged a Dartmouth, N.S., man with drug trafficking and firearm offences after officers executed search warrants in East Preston and Dartmouth.
Police say they entered a residence in East Preston on Wednesday where a 42-year-old suspect attempted to flee on foot. He was quickly arrested.
Officers then searched the home's garage, two vehicles, and a residence in Dartmouth with assistance from Halifax Regional Police, the RCMP said in a news release.
Police say they seized a loaded pistol with an over-capacity magazine, a quantity of pre-packaged cocaine, and cash.
Frankie Downey, of Dartmouth, has been charged with:
careless use of a firearm
contraventions of regulation to store, handle, transport, ship, display firearm
possession of a weapon for a dangerous purpose
unauthorized possession of a firearm
possession of a firearm knowing possession is unauthorized
possession of a weapon or device knowing its possession is unauthorized
possession of prohibited or restricted firearm with ammunition
possession of weapon obtained by commission of offence
possess firearm while prohibited (two counts)
possession for purpose of trafficking
possession of property obtained by crime
Downey was remanded into custody and made an appearance in Dartmouth Provincial Court on Thursday. He remains in custody and is scheduled to appear again on Tuesday.
The investigation is ongoing.

Fatal ATV collision in Middlesex County: Chippewa police

Chippewa police are investigating a fatal collision. The incident happened at about 3:45 p.m. on Aug. 14 when an ATV crashed on Chippewa Road. According to police, the ATV travelling on Chippewa Road had left the roadway and ejected the driver. A 37-year-old male from Middlesex County was transported to hospital and later pronounced deceased. This incident is still under investigation. Driver faces life-altering injuries after crashing into tree and fence

An intersection in Kawartha Lakes was closed for hours after a serious single-vehicle rollover left one person with life-altering injuries on Aug., 16, 2025. It happened Saturday in the early hours of the morning after emergency crews were called to Eldon Road between Black School Road and Peniel Road. Officers attended the area and came across a motor vehicle that had struck a tree and a farmer's fence. The driver was transported to a local hospital by paramedics. Police say the cause of the crash has not yet been determined. Members of the City of Kawartha Lakes OPP detachment, along with emergency medical services responded to the incident. Eldon Road remained closed for several hours as officers conducted their investigation and documented the scene.
